Abstract
A dmit2− salt ([(C4H9)4N]Au(dmit)2) was synthesized and its acetone solution’s third-order nonlinear optical properties were investigated by Z-scan technique using a pulsed laser with 28 ps duration and 10 Hz repetition at 532 nm. The second-order hyperpolarizability for its molecular was estimated to be as large as 2.74×10−31 esu.
